Happy Hour at The Blind Monk | West Palm Beach

Table of Contents

Wine bars aren’t usually known for affordable Happy Hours, but Blind Monk keeps things refreshingly simple. Every Happy Hour food item is $8, every drink is $10, and the menu focuses on elevated small plates paired with wine, craft beer, and classic cocktails.

If you’re looking for an after-work spot in downtown West Palm Beach, here’s everything you need to know about Blind Monk Happy Hour.


Blind Monk Happy Hour at a Glance

Happy Hour Hours

  • Nightly: 5:00 PM – 6:00 PM

Food

  • Every Happy Hour bite: $8

Drinks

  • Wine: $10
  • Craft Beer: $10
  • Classic Cocktails: $10
  • Mixed Drinks: $10

Blind Monk Happy Hour Menu

Happy Hour Food — $8

Every small plate on the Happy Hour menu is priced at just $8.

Dish Description
Castelvetrano Olives Fried or naked
Pan con Tomate Tomato pulp, garlic-rubbed toast
Tallow Fries Served with toum and sea salt
Fried Chicken Served with “Duck” sauce
Tavern Slider Caramelized onions, blue cheese, mustard, fig
Roasted Eggplant Slider Tahini
“That’s a Good Meatball” Slider Mozzarella and parmesan
Bologna Slider Mortadella, burrata, pistachio pesto

Blind Monk Happy Hour Drinks

Every drink on the Happy Hour menu is $10, making it easy to mix and match whether you’re stopping in for a quick glass of wine or settling in for cocktails.

Wines — $10

The featured wines come from Ercole Piemonte and include:

  • Cortese (White)
  • Dolcetto (Rosé)
  • Barbera (Red)

Craft Beer — $10

Rotating selections include styles such as:

  • Light Ale
  • Wheat Beer
  • IPA
  • Red Ale
  • Stout

Classic Cocktails — $10

Popular cocktails include:

  • Negroni
  • Old Fashioned
  • Moscow Mule
  • Margarita

Mixed Drinks — $10

Simple classics including:

  • Vodka Soda
  • Gin & Tonic
  • And other standard mixed drinks

What to Order at Blind Monk Happy Hour

The menu is small, but it’s thoughtfully curated. If you’re visiting for the first time, these are the standouts.

Tavern Slider

The Tavern Slider combines caramelized onions, blue cheese, mustard, and fig for a balance of sweet and savory flavors. It’s one of the more substantial options on the menu and pairs especially well with a red wine.

Pan con Tomate

Simple ingredients done well. Fresh tomato pulp on garlic-rubbed toast makes this an ideal starter alongside a crisp white wine.

“That’s a Good Meatball” Slider

With mozzarella and parmesan, this slider delivers classic Italian comfort food in a shareable size.

Tallow Fries

Crispy fries finished with toum and sea salt are an easy addition to any order and work well for sharing.


Best Drink Pairings

Blind Monk has built its reputation around wine, making the featured Ercole selections an easy recommendation.

For cocktail drinkers:

  • Negroni pairs nicely with the meatball slider.
  • Old Fashioned complements the Tavern Slider.
  • Margarita works well with the fried chicken or tallow fries.

Beer drinkers can keep things casual with an IPA alongside the sliders or a wheat beer with the Pan con Tomate.


Building a Happy Hour Meal

For two people, a satisfying Happy Hour order might look like this:

  • Tavern Slider — $8
  • Meatball Slider — $8
  • Tallow Fries — $8
  • Pan con Tomate — $8
  • Two Classic Cocktails — $20

Total: $52 before tax and tip.

That’s enough food to share while enjoying a couple of drinks, making Blind Monk one of the better values for a downtown West Palm Beach Happy Hour.


Is Blind Monk Happy Hour Worth It?

Blind Monk keeps Happy Hour straightforward. Instead of offering a long menu with varying discounts, nearly everything follows a simple pricing structure: $8 food and $10 drinks.

If you’re looking for quality wine, well-made cocktails, and elevated bar bites without spending dinner-level prices, Blind Monk delivers one of the more consistent Happy Hour experiences in West Palm Beach. The Tavern Slider, Meatball Slider, and Pan con Tomate are the menu highlights, while the Negroni and featured wines make excellent drink choices for an early evening stop.
